1966—2015年高淳降水特征分析

Analysis of the Precipitation Characteristics for Gaochun during the Period from 1966 to 2015

摘要 该文利用1966—2015年降水数据分析了高淳近50a降水年、年际、四季、月和极端降水、降水相对变率的变化情况,结果表明:降水量波动较大并呈上升趋势。春、秋、冬季各年代际之间差异较小,春季和秋季呈先升后降的趋势,夏季呈波动上升的趋势,冬季呈缓慢上升的趋势,四季与年降水量都呈正相关关系。各月降水量分配不均,各月降水量的气候倾向率差异明显,夏季降水增多趋势十分明显;降水日数呈现上升下降再上升的趋势;暴雨日数呈缓慢增长的趋势,近50a大暴雨日数基本持平。近50a涝年有4a,高淳旱年的有5a;极端降水事件的阀值为38.2mm,极端降水事件年际波动很大。 Based on the precipitation data from 1966 to 2015, annual inter-annual and monthly precipitation change, precipitation change in four seasons, extreme precipitation and relative variability of precipitation was analyzed. Re- suits show that precipitation fluctuation was large,precipitation was growing with a rising trend. Inter-annual precipi- tation change was small between spring, autumn and winter, spring and autumn precipitation rose first and fall later, summer rose like wave and winter rose slowly. There was a positive correlation between four seasons and annual pre- cipitation. Monthly precipitation wasn't average, monthly climatic trend rate was obviously different, the rising trend of summer precipitation was obvious, precipitation days showed increase- decrease- increase trend, storm rainfall days rose slowly, heavy rainstorm days was flat in resent 50 years. The number of flood year in Gaochun was 4, and drought year was 5. The threshold value of extreme precipitation event in Gaochun was 38.2mm, the number of extreme precipitation event fluctuated greatly
